VAPS XT入门教程14.12:格式化字符串系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.11:滚动数字 此通用控件用于显示目标的经纬高数据,但是经纬高数据包含度(°)、分(′)、秒(″)等字符,而用户可读数据一般为浮点数,比如34.5678°,我们需要通过计算显示指定格式。 创建一个图符通用控件,并命名为LatBar。然后设置属性 1、Position 控件位置 2、IsVisible 控件是否显示 3、Po 2022-08-25 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.11:滚动数字系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.10:HUDPFD 本文拆自官方示例中的RollingDigitsExample。 实现的效果就和飞机的高度计一样,左侧显示数值刻度线,右侧显示当前值。就当前状况项目来看,还是很常用的功能。 你需要了解: VAPS XT入门教程12.02.02:计算器介绍中的LinearInterpolation VAPS XT入门教程1 2022-06-13 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.10:HUDPFD系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.09:PFD 本文拆自官方示例DrawingIntegration 先看一下: HUD(Head-Up Display,抬头显示)又叫做平视显示器,以前主要应用在军用战斗机上,是飞机的重要辅助仪器,通过光学反射原理,使重要的资讯投射在玻璃上,不需要驾驶员低头观察,方便且安全。抬头显示hud的作用是保证司机驾驶的稳定,将更多精 2022-06-14 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.09:PFD系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.08:函数调用 本文拆自官方示例PFDExample PFD(Primary Fly Display,主飞行显示器),要实现的效果为 你需要了解 VAPS XT入门教程12.02.14:输出对象(OutputObjects)介绍 Heading 画竖线组成刻度,在添加数值显示 然后用个TapCircular罩起来, 2022-06-13 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.08:函数调用系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.07:事件调用 本文只介绍简单操作,其余自己探索。 打开14.04工程中testgo的声明,在Operations中添加新函数 添加函数对应的操作 仿照14.06的方式添加一个按钮,以及按钮点击事件 点击仿真 总结 属性和事件可以作为输入 函数可以作为输出 下一篇:VAPS XT入门教程14.09:PFD 技术 2023-02-26 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.07:事件调用系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.06:属性调用 本文只介绍简单操作,其余自己探索。 子界面 还是14.04的工程 打开Properties右侧的标签页,添加事件evClicked,不传递参数 打开实现画布,向画布中添加RectActiveArea用于捕捉鼠标事件 添加ATN触发与响应 添加成功后会自动在Implementation View添加To 2023-02-26 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.06:属性调用系列索引:VAPS XT入门教程索引 上一篇:- VAPS XT入门教程14.05:源码编译 本文只介绍简单操作,其余自己探索。 子界面 先打开14.04中的工程,打开GO的属性 会发现属性无法编辑 那是因为testfmt打开了,而testfmt中使用了testgo,为了防止不可控的异常,testgo的属性无法编辑,把相关界面关闭即可。 在属性标签页添加IsVisible属性 Type从标准 2023-02-26 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.05:源码编译系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.04:简单程序 自定义程序编译 使用VAPS XT设计好界面后需要将其编译为可执行程序。 编辑器编译 只有Windows下有编辑器,直接在需要编译为程序的Format右键点击Build就可以了。 源码编译 在没有编辑器的环境下(Linux/ARM平台?)使用源码编译。 先右键生成代码 然后进入代码目录执行命令编译 2023-06-03 VAPSXT #Presagis #VAPSXT
VAPS XT入门教程14.04:简单程序系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.03:控件注释 单纯的控件是无法使用的,要想把它变为可执行程序还需要进一步操作。 先新建一个Format,新建方法还是两种 新建完成后会直接显示Format的实现 然后把之前创建的GO拖拽到新format的Implementation View中。 实现中会立刻显示GO中的内容。 在Format的头文件上右击,点击Bu 2023-02-26 VAPSXT #编译 #Presagis #VAPSXT
VAPS XT入门教程14.03:控件注释系列索引:VAPS XT入门教程索引 上一篇:VAPS XT入门教程14.02:简单控件 就好像C++开发的时候可以注释一样,VAPS XT开发的时候也可以写注释。 VAPS XT的原子对象是一个一个控件,由简单控件组成复杂控件,再由复杂控件组成更复杂的控件,一层一层套娃。这些控件都可以添加注释。 当然使用代码开发的Transition的本就是代码写的,当然可以写注释。不够最好是英文的,因为非英文 2022-06-13 VAPSXT #Presagis #VAPSXT